From saving the galaxy to mastering the American hustle, Bradley Cooper has made waves with a fruitful acting career. The A Star is Born actor is stirring the waters again, this time with a century-old home and a $2.4 million price tag attached to the listing

Cooper recently listed the first property he ever purchased, a petite 1,500 square foot two bedroom, two bathroom abode in Venice, CA. The asking price is nearly double what he purchased it for in 2004, shortly before his acting career really took off. Though the home is on the smaller side, its interior is nothing to scoff at. Designer Santillane de Chanaleille transformed the historic 1921-built abode, giving it a modern rustic appeal that’s difficult to pass up.

A 100-Year-Old Charmer

venice california

At first glance, you’d never guess this Venice property was more than a few years old. Santillane de Chanaleille sapped and repurposed the history from its physical appearance, replacing it with the expected and welcomed touches of a SoCal property. Ceilings of reclaimed wood hover over a mix of poured concrete and wood flooring. The wooden theme carries throughout the property, with a wood facade decorating the living room fireplace to contrast the mixed shades of the ceiling.

Pristine white walls help make the darker woods pop, creating a beautiful blend of light and dark  that carries throughout the home. It’s a welcomed contrast that lends to a lighter, brighter living space. 

An Open Floor Plan Paradise

coffee and a rainy window

The cozy living room with its floor-to-ceiling fireplace opens up to the home’s rustic modern kitchen. The sheen of the concrete countertop bounces light into the rest of the house while the white cabinets and light tile backsplash give the space a roomier appearance. The kitchen is finished off with stainless steel appliances and a long breakfast bar great for sipping coffee and admiring the fresh air coming through the nearby awning window.

The home’s open concept carries into the primary bedroom, which features large doors that lead out to the greenery of the very private yard. It’s the perfect feature for enjoying Venice’s warmer days. The on-suite bathroom features a clawfoot tub and striking terracotta tiles that flow throughout and decorate the separate shower. There’s another access point to the exterior, where a stunning garden awaits with a built-in grill, fire pit, and plenty of seating.

Tucked within all the greenery sits a separate building, ready to be customized to the owner’s needs. It can be converted into a gym or a private office space to maximize every square foot of this Southern California property.
